Stanford University · 3 months ago
Sr. Research Analytics Scientist
Stanford University's Graduate School of Business is seeking a Sr. Research Analytics Scientist to enhance academic research through technical support and innovative solutions. The role involves collaborating with faculty and researchers to identify challenges, develop technical strategies, and improve research methodologies.
EducationHigher EducationUniversities
Responsibilities
Consult and collaborate with faculty and researchers to understand their research goals and identify technical obstacles and solutions
Attend research groups’ meetings and presentations to assist with identifying promising tools and systems and to discuss their computational challenges and requirements
Engage with researchers on the use of a broad set of cyberinfrastructure systems, tools, and software
Provide support for Stanford research computing clusters and storage services, cloud computing, and national resources
Formulate innovative technical strategies and engineer them to completion to achieve unique research objectives, using external vendors as needed
Provide novel technical solutions and consultation on complex technical topics requiring solutions that combine multiple computational tools, approaches and techniques
Consult to develop frameworks that assist researchers in analyzing and visualizing data to uncover insights and support research findings
Help facilitate the design and debugging of research workflows with researchers
Research and assist in the development and implementation of innovative technical solutions to meet research needs, including machine learning algorithms, text and image processing techniques, API programming, custom full-stack applications, automated web scraping, and crowdsourcing pipelines. Identify appropriate computational platforms (locally and externally) and facilitate researchers' use and mastery of same
Continuously adapt to evolving technologies and methodologies to accelerate research development and enable new research frontiers. Leverage technical knowledge and interpersonal skills to support and enhance academic research. Review product demos and provide initial evaluation of potential platforms
Collaborate with research leads and teams to research and develop efforts to enhance the team's capabilities in research support, including training sessions, testing new data collection methods, and staying abreast of relevant literature
Contribute to research and development efforts to enhance the team's capabilities in research support, including creating tutorials, testing new data collection methods, and staying abreast of relevant literature. Develop and deliver documentation and training for faculty and research staff
Enhance learning with full awareness of the local research computing and data landscape; continuously optimize the offerings
Help develop and deliver research community learning opportunities, including the delivery of workshops, bootcamps, the creation of videos and other learning collateral, and technical documentation
Partner with others to create training schedules, collaboratively develop materials, and lead training sessions focused on the use of Stanford cyberinfrastructure services for researchers
Assist colleagues and more junior team members by providing guidance and direction on project activities
Connect and coordinate interactions between researchers and technology providers
Provide regular communications to the systems and software/data professionals
Partner with researchers to co-create and co-learn relevant computing and data capabilities
Assist colleagues and more junior team members by providing guidance and direction on project activities
Lead collaboration with cross-functional technical teams, faculty and researchers to understand their research goals and identify technical obstacles and solutions for highly complex research questions
Assist researchers in the identification of appropriate computational platforms (locally and externally); the tuning, debugging, optimization, and enhancement of their existing algorithms on mid-scale HPC, cloud computing, and national facilities
Advise researchers in the best use of a broad set of cyberinfrastructure systems, tools, and software
Build a deep understanding of specific research activities associated with strategic priorities
Regularly attend research meetings to develop both formal and informal pathways for regular exchanges of information
Develop and surface metrics to demonstrate effectiveness and impact on researcher productivity and success as a result of engagements
Lead the development of frameworks that assist researchers in analyzing and visualizing data to uncover insights and support research findings. Consult on the creation and management of large, variable datasets in order to enable their preparation and use in research for modeling and analysis
Execute technical solutions to meet the most complex research needs, including machine learning algorithms, text and image processing techniques, API programming, custom full-stack applications, automated web scraping, and crowdsourcing pipelines, to inform research findings. Facilitate the design, debugging, and automating/scripting of novel complex research workflows with researchers. Develop enhancements to workflows
Synthesize complex patterns in research and evaluate potential platforms, including meeting with representatives from emerging industries and analyzing tools and systems through the lens of academic research, spanning Artificial Intelligence, Big Data and Cloud Technologies
Ensure the feasibility of support and security of such solutions, and compliance with applicable local, campus or national policies, practices and regulations
Participate and present at industry conferences and meetings to understand the latest academic research papers and computer source code. Replicate results from diverse fields as needed
Build advanced curriculum and teach workshops on topics such as software porting techniques, parallelization and optimization methodologies, computational platforms, and data management, ensuring that those workshops are aligned with unit goals, referenced technologies are supported and supportable, materials are vetted collaboratively by peers and team, and all sessions are evaluated by participants
Lead the development and delivery of documentation and training for faculty and research staff
Document all interactions, solutions and approaches discussed with researcher-facing and systems-facing peers
Connect and coordinate interactions between researchers and technology providers, management and technology partners. Connect research teams with external experts, resources and local team members, peers and management as needed to facilitate solution development
Work closely and collaboratively with peers to ensure that proposed solutions do not adversely affect overall system performance and that solutions are consistent with local policies
Provide regular communications to systems and software/data professionals and ensure management awareness of proposed initiatives and approaches
This role may occasionally lead functional teams in the development and execution of projects. Provide mentorship, coaching, and leadership to team members as needed
Qualification
Required
Bachelor's degree and 5-7 years of experience in computational methods, tools and systems or a Master's degree in computer science, data science, statistics, or a related field and 3-5 years of relevant experience, or combination of education and relevant experience
High level of proficiency in data science and machine learning methodologies and tools
Strong programming skills in Python. Strong and demonstrated experience with scientific coding/scripting, preferably in Python, R, Fortran, C++ and various shells. Experience with research software written in one or more of these: Matlab, R, Julia, Javascript, Stata
Experience with research software written in one or more of R, Stata, Matlab, SAS, Julia, JavaScript
Experience installing and debugging installations of complex scientific applications and associated dependencies. Demonstrated expertise preferred in creating and debugging application containers and scientific workflows in a cluster computing or cloud-based advanced analysis environment
Experience with data processing at scale, and an understanding of which tools are appropriate at which times
Working knowledge of OpenMP, MPI or other parallel processing approach sufficient to advise on SLURM submissions and basic debugging techniques. Working knowledge of at least one mainstream ML/AI framework and how to execute efficiently in an advanced computing environment
Proficient in debugging SLURM errors associated with complex jobs and recommending solutions
Familiarity with text and image processing techniques (OCR, NLP, regex, image classification)
Ability to develop and deploy full-stack applications and API integrations for a research setting
Excellent problem-solving capabilities and creativity in developing bespoke solutions
Strong interpersonal and communication skills for effective collaboration with a diverse group of stakeholders
Commitment to continuous learning to understand the latest technologies and research methodologies including research computing
Service-oriented and empathetic, comfortable helping researchers with varying skill levels
Demonstrated ability to work and collaborate with others across the workgroup, the organization, and user community; ability to prioritize tasks and manage time effectively; and strong interpersonal and communication skills for effective collaboration with a diverse group of colleagues and stakeholders
Ability to work a hybrid schedule
May require working flexible hours, including nights and weekends
Preferred
Master's degree in computer science, data science, statistics, or a related field and 5-8 years of relevant experience, or combination of education and relevant experience in computational methods, tools and systems
Benefits
Freedom to grow. Take advantage of career development programs, tuition reimbursement, or audit a course. Join a TedTalk, film screening, or listen to a renowned author or leader discuss global issues.
A caring culture. We understand the importance of your personal and family time and provide you access to wellness programs, child-care resources, parent education and consultation, elder care and caregiving support.
A healthier you. We make wellness a priority by providing access to world-class exercise facilities. Climb our rock wall, or participate in one of hundreds of health or fitness classes.
Discovery and fun. Visit campus gardens, trails, and museums.
Enviable resources. We offer free commuter programs and ridesharing incentives. Enjoy discounts for computers, cell phones, recreation, travel, entertainment, and more!
Company
Stanford University
Stanford University is a teaching and research university that focuses on graduate programs in law, medicine, education, and business.
H1B Sponsorship
Stanford University has a track record of offering H1B sponsorships. Please note that this does not
guarantee sponsorship for this specific role. Below presents additional info for your
reference. (Data Powered by US Department of Labor)
Distribution of Different Job Fields Receiving Sponsorship
Represents job field similar to this job
Trends of Total Sponsorships
2020 (12)
Funding
Current Stage
Late StageTotal Funding
$26.52MKey Investors
National Institutes of HealthCalifornia Institute for Regenerative MedicineGRAMMY Museum
2025-09-08Grant
2025-01-30Grant· $5.6M
2023-08-17Grant
Leadership Team
Recent News
2026-01-17
2026-01-16
Crowdfund Insider
2026-01-16
Company data provided by crunchbase